In the last question we found of 645 to be 43, and must be twice as much, therefore if we divide the whole number by the denominator, and multiply the quotient by the numerator, we shall have a correct answer. But if we multiply the whole number by the numerator first, and then divide by the denominator, we shall obtain the same answer, since the dividend will be twice as large. The latter method is generally the most convenient, since we shall not so often have a fraction in the number to be multiplied. In dividing by the denominator, we take such a part of the whole number as would be expressed if the numerator were 1, and

multiplying by the numerator will give that part as many times as there are parts expressed by the nu

merator.

- Explanation.- of a shilling is of 12 pence, and the answer, or of a penny. By multiplying the numerator by 12, the fraction expresses 12 fifteenths instead of fifteenth. Now if we still call it a fraction of a shilling, the real value of the fraction is increased 12 fold. But the object of the question is, not to alter the real value of the fraction, and as we have made it a greater part of an unit, we must make it a fraction of an unit as much smaller than a shilling, as the fraction is greater now than it was before. A penny is the 12th part of a shilling;

is 12 times as large as, therefore, of a penny is equal to of a shilling. Any fraction may be made a fraction of a less denomination without alter

ing its real value, by making it a fraction of as many units as it takes of the less denomination to equal 1 in that denomination in which the fraction is given, which is only multiplying the numerator by so many of the next less denomination.
